Output fbe809c2ac22afbee4e2dcebc66ae4d90558daaa847bd2871cddd998dc874db7:0

value
13231712059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 052b26376700dd880ff33b641fb4d2ba9038dce8 OP_EQUAL
address
32ALzZsnwTWLdyvGuBjUpGbAbemd5VD1C2
transaction
fbe809c2ac22afbee4e2dcebc66ae4d90558daaa847bd2871cddd998dc874db7
confirmations
586687
spent
true